Good morning! I've been adding custom CDB lists to my Wazuh, and I've noticed that in one of the manager instances, it doesn't show any CDBs in the interface, including the standard ones that came with some updates a few years ago and the older ones. 

I've checked permissions and everything is correct, including my custom one. However, in another instance (used for other logs), the standard ones appear (it doesn't have custom ones yet), but even creating the rule, the ruleset test doesn't validate it and the alert isn't created. So, even using malicious-ioc/malicious-ip doesn't work.

  • I am trying to gather some information regarding this to better understand the issue.
  • Are both managers in the same cluster (worker/master) or a different environment entirely?
  • What Wazuh version are you running on both?
  • On the first manager, do you see the .cdb files in /var/ossec/etc/lists/ or just the plain list files? (or just share what you have there)
  • On the second manager, can you share your <list> entry in ossec.conf and the rule you’re using?  
  • Please also share the content of /var/ossec/logs/ossec.log, this is to check for errors. You can share both.
  • Since you also perform logtest, kindly share a sample log for evaluation.

I managed to solve both problems by removing the file permissions and then re-adding them. It was some kind of Linux error that was showing the correct permissions but not allowing Wazuh to access them. Thank you for your help!
